Portland Police Score Win with 19 Arrests and Recovered Goods in Retail Theft Crackdown
In a major crackdown on retail theft, the Portland Police Bureau's East Precinct hit the jackpot with a hefty haul of collars and recovered goods. On May 17, the officers, alongside the K9 Unit and Air Support Unit, swarmed the shopping areas of Mall 205 and Gateway nabbing 19 suspects, reclaiming two stolen vehicles, and recovering approximately $2,000 worth of pilfered merchandise.

Body recovered near Steel Bridge
PORTLAND Ore. (KPTV) - A body was recovered from the Willamette River near the Steel Bridge on Sunday afternoon, according to the Multnomah County Sheriff’s Office. Authorities said that the body will be taken by boat to the medical examiner, where a cause of death will be determined. A death investigation will follow.

1 in hospital after stabbing at Southeast Portland homeless camp
PORTLAND, Ore. (KOIN) — One person was seriously injured and taken to a hospital after a stabbing incident in Southeast Portland late Saturday night. Just before 11 p.m., officers and crews from Portland Fire & Rescue responded to the bike path near Southeast 93rd and Powell Boulevard on report of the stabbing at a homeless camp.
